Publisher Description:
Deep Alabama, when the air stunk of segregation and town pride was founded on Jim Crowism, Kennedy Elizabeth Barton, the curious daughter of a proud Uncle Tom and an ailing housemaid, fell victim to the boyish charms of the captain of the basketball team, Andrew Preston. A white boy. It started with her legs spread on the back seat of his 1969 hunter green Nova. The painful sting of losing her virginity paled in the face of losing her mother. Will this episode of the Fire & Desire series end with Kennedy's legs strapped to a table somewhere in the backwoods of Mississippi? Or will Kennedy walk away from this chapter of her unfolding life with pure hate for her father and scarred forever?
